WebDec 9, 2010 · in the Criteria line. If you want the field to be greater than the value selected in the combo box, use &gt;[Forms]![FormName]![combName] Similar for &gt;= (greater than or equal to), &lt; (less than), &lt;= (less than or equal to) and &lt;&gt; (not equal to).
